  • Cairns: Nestled in the tropical region of Queensland, Cairns is a vibrant city known for its picturesque esplanade and proximity to the Great Barrier Reef. The city attracts families and outdoor enthusiasts alike, with a steady stream of visitors throughout the year, peaking from July to September. Cairns offers a mix of urban experiences, including theatre and shopping centres, ensuring a lively atmosphere. Highlights include the stunning waterfront, lush urban parks, and easy access to world-class diving and snorkelling sites, making it an ideal base for exploring natural wonders.
  • Caloundra: Located along the Sunshine Coast, Caloundra is a charming suburb that caters to families and beach lovers. The area experiences consistent visitor numbers, with peaks in January, July, and September. Known for its beautiful beaches and inviting esplanade, Caloundra is perfect for those seeking outdoor adventures and relaxation. Enjoy various activities, including shopping in local areas and unwinding at family-friendly beaches. The scenic coastline and delightful atmosphere make Caloundra a wonderful place to unwind while soaking in the sun.
  • Bribie Island: A stunning island destination, Bribie Island is a haven for outdoor enthusiasts and nature lovers. With peaks in visitor numbers during September and the December to January holiday season, this island offers an array of scenic experiences. Visitors can explore beautiful beaches, family-friendly spots, and the lush surroundings of the national park. Bribie Island is also home to golf courses and private country clubs, ensuring a delightful blend of relaxation and recreation. Its tranquil charm and natural beauty make it an ideal getaway.

Things to do in Queensland

Shopping

Discover the Queen Street Mall in Brisbane, featuring a vibrant mix of shops, cafes, and street performers. In the Gold Coast, visit Pacific Fair Shopping Centre, offering a blend of high-end retailers and local boutiques to find unique gifts and souvenirs.

Recreation

At the Gwinganna Lifestyle Retreat, enjoy holistic wellness programs amidst lush scenery. Participate in yoga, meditation, and healthy cooking classes. Explore nature trails and indulge in spa treatments that enhance relaxation and rejuvenation.

Experience the tranquil atmosphere of the Golden Door Elysia Wellness Retreat. Engage in personalised health assessments, fitness activities, and mindfulness sessions while surrounded by picturesque landscapes, promoting a balanced lifestyle.

Visit the Crystalbrook Flynn for a luxurious spa experience. Pamper yourself with rejuvenating treatments, unwind by the pool, and enjoy wellness cuisine that nourishes both body and spirit, all within a vibrant coastal setting.

Adventure

At Willowbank Raceway, immerse yourself in thrilling motor racing experiences, feeling the adrenaline rush as you race on the track. Meanwhile, Thunderbird Park invites you to navigate its exciting zipline ropes course, soaring through the trees. For a unique view, glide above the canopy with the Skyrail Rainforest Cableway, enjoying breathtaking scenery.

Nightlife

In Brisbane, Fortitude Valley is alive with vibrant bars and clubs, catering to diverse tastes. The Gold Coast boasts lively beachside venues, where you can enjoy cocktails and live music. Cairns offers laid-back pubs and night markets, providing a unique atmosphere to unwind under the stars.

Best time to go to Queensland

The best time to visit Queensland is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. January is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. May is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with no rain.

When is the best time to go to Queensland?
Temperatures vary across Queensland, so the best time to go depends on where you're staying. If you're seeking a summer getaway in Brisbane, organise your trip between December and February when daily average temperatures range from 22ºC to 28ºC. Bear in mind that Brisbane has a humid subtropical climate, so pack accordingly.
